Directions
This BBQ sauce is mild. If you like hotter wings, add more Louisiana hot sauce.
In a large heavy saucepan, mix together BBQ sauce ingredients.
Bring to a boil, then reduce heat and simmer for 15 mins.
In a frypan or wok, heat oil to 375℉ (190℃) F (190 degrees C).
Deep fry a few wings at a time, until they are cooked through, about 10 to 15 mins.
Drain fried wings on absorbent towel.
When all the wings are cooked, place them in the simmering BBQ sauce.
Stir to coat and serve.
